Understanding What Online Workwear Businesses Entail In The Product Market

To enumerate, Online Workwear Businesses are primarily used in manufacturing industries, which employ many people who wear warehouse workplace workwear products during working hours.  Realistically, the impact of the COVID-19 Pandemic on the global workwear market was moderate. However, the market has faced disruption as governments around the globe put their hands on it.

For instance, some governments enacted rigorous regulations regarding shutting down manufacturing plants, supply chains, retail shops, and several other industries. Thus, they impacted the manufacturing technology and the sales process of online workwear businesses across the globe. The workwear products help in identification and provide workplace employees or workers safety.

Generally, some workwear marketplace products include corporate workwear, industrial workwear, industrial footwear, and corporate uniforms. Industrial workwear is meant to provide safety & durability to people and protection from external hazards to the employees on the work floor. Corporate workwear is intended to identify employees working in the corporate sector uniquely.

Industrial workwear is mainly used in manufacturing industries, which employ many people who wear industrial workwear during working hours. Notably, the Global Workwear Market Size was valued at $16.2 billion in 2021 and is projected to reach $29.1 billion by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 6.3% from 2022 to 2031. Know Why Online Workwear Businesses Are In High Marketplace Demand

The rapid industrial development has fueled the growth in the industrial workwear sector, especially in developing countries such as China, India, Vietnam, and others. The demand for protective workwear in various industries, such as the construction, petrochemicals, oil & gas, and manufacturing industries, is on a rapid increase due to the protection and safety of the workforce.

Moreover, rapid industrial development has increased the demand for industrial workwear due to strict government rules and regulations in developing geographical regions, such as Latin America and the Middle East. In addition, there is a growth in awareness among corporates regarding the benefits of workwear, such as maintaining a professional image and effective brand promotion.

For instance, workwear in hospital staff creates an atmosphere of professionalism and team-like feeling amongst staff. In contrast, workwear in manufacturing and allied sectors shows awareness of occupational hazards, and hence, companies are enforcing a safer work environment. Moreover, workwear helps people present a positive and professional image of themselves in the organization.

1. Streamline Inventory Management And Supply Chains

Insights about the market and customers are essential for business success. But there have always been challenges in getting those insights. In today’s digital era, you need a data analytics solution that integrates the best analytics and data management capabilities to quickly and easily access the data and analyze the information you need—when and where you need it.

Behind the scenes, technology is pivotal in optimizing inventory management and supply chains for online workwear businesses. For example, most inventory management systems powered by data analytics and artificial intelligence technology help these retailers predict demand. This helps prevent overstocking or understocking and ensures that popular items are readily available.

Technically, supply chain management process optimization tools also allow online workwear businesses to streamline their procurement processes, track real-time shipments, and manage multiple suppliers efficiently. This ensures that customers receive their workwear orders promptly and that the online workwear platforms maintain a reputation for reliability and prompt delivery.

3. Elevate User Experience With Virtual Workwear Try-Ons

One of the pivotal ways technology is transforming the workwear online landscape is by implementing virtual try-on solutions. Traditionally, customers faced challenges online shopping for work attire, as they couldn’t physically try on the garments to assess fit and suitability. However, this hurdle has been overcome with Augmented Reality (AR) technologies and virtual try-on tools.

Many workwear online websites now offer virtual try-on features that allow customers to see how different pieces of clothing will look on them before making a purchase. Shoppers can virtually try on garments by simply uploading a photo or using their device’s camera, helping them make more informed decisions and reducing the likelihood of returns.

This technology enhances the online workwear shopping experience and bolsters customer confidence. 4. Personalize Recommendations And AI-Powered Search

The online workwear market is vast, with various products catering to multiple industries and job roles. To help customers navigate this extensive catalog efficiently, workwear websites are leveraging Artificial Intelligence (AI) and machine learning technology. They analyze user behavior, past purchases, and preferences to provide personalized product recommendations.

When a customer visits a workwear platform, AI algorithms suggest items based on their browsing history, creating a tailored shopping journey. Additionally, advanced AI-powered search helps users find specific workwear items quickly, saving them time and ensuring they discover the most relevant products. 5. Provide Seamless Workwear Mobile Shopping Experiences

With the proliferation of smartphones, workwear online businesses recognize the importance of offering a seamless mobile shopping experience. Technology has enabled responsive web design and mobile applications that adapt to various screen sizes and devices. This ensures customers can effortlessly browse, select, and purchase workwear items from their smartphones or tablets.

In particular, whether on a construction site or in a workplace office. Mobile apps also offer additional features, such as push notifications for promotions and new arrivals, enhancing customer engagement and retention. Furthermore, integrated mobile payment options make the checkout process quick and secure, fostering customer loyalty in the competitive online market.
